
The management and technology consulting firm is expanding its leadership in its health care, operations, and artificial intelligence practices to support continued growth.
Chicago-based consulting firm AArete announced a series of leadership changes this week, promoting four individuals to managing director and hiring a new vice president of legal and compliance. The appointments are concentrated in the firm's health care and AI consulting practices, signaling a strategic focus on these high-demand sectors.
The new managing directors are Diane Body, Emily Dawes, Konrad Siczek, and Priya Iragavarapu. Body brings over 30 years of experience in IT and operations leadership within the health insurance and provider markets. Dawes and Siczek are both leaders in the firm's Network Solutions practice, advising healthcare clients on cost-of-care strategies, network design and operational improvements. Iragavarapu, a specialist in data, analytics, and AI, leads the firm's AI solutions, including its Doczy.ai™ platform.
These promotions point to the firm's efforts to deepen its expertise in areas critical to the health care industry, particularly around cost management and the integration of advanced technology.
"Diane, Emily, Konrad and Priya have consistently delivered with exceptional results for our clients," said AArete CEO Loren Trimble in a statement. "These promotions recognize each of their significant achievements and underscore our commitment to elevating internal talent and client delivery excellence."
In addition to the promotions, AArete has hired Scott Zambo as vice president of legal and compliance. Zambo previously served as outside counsel to the firm and brings more than two decades of experience in corporate and health care law. His move in-house suggests the firm is building out its internal infrastructure to manage the legal and regulatory complexities associated with its growth and the industries it serves.
The firm also announced the promotion of three new vice presidents, further bolstering its expertise in data and operations:
- Jeremiah Nace will focus on advancing health care data analytics and scalable cloud data platforms for health plans.
- Brian Poulter is tasked with bridging business and technical expertise to build member-centric strategies and drive digital transformation.
- Adam Schulz brings expertise in payer operations, strategic profitability improvement and the firm's Payment Intelligence® solution.
These personnel changes follow several recent industry recognitions for AArete, including being named to the 2025 lists of Modern Healthcare's Largest Management Consulting Firms and Forbes America's Best Management Consulting Firms.
